Douglas designed the Skylancer as an all-weather version of the F4D Skyray with which it shared the basic configuration. The Skylancer was very stable at supersonic speeds and highly maneuverable. Yet it was not ordered by the U.S.Navy in favour of the F8J Crusader. All four Skylancers built were obtained by NASA to be used as test aircraft, taking part in programs such as the Dynasoar Space-plane test, the lifting body program and research for the supersonic transport program.
